The Global Youth Summit (GYS) 2025 has reached a historic milestone, bringing together over 40,000 young leaders, innovators, and advocates nationwide through simultaneous events across multiple SM malls. Organized by SM Cares, the corporate social responsibility arm of SM Supermalls, in partnership with the Global Peace Foundation (GPF) Philippines, the summit highlighted the strength of the Filipino youth as a unified movement for change.
From Luzon to Mindanao, students, youth groups, and advocates participated in thought-provoking discussions, keynote sessions, and collaborative activities. The summit tackled pressing themes of empowerment, sustainability, innovation, and leadership, reflecting the youth’s vital role in shaping the country’s future.

While the main event at the SM Mall of Asia Arena garnered thousands of participants and nationwide recognition, the true heart of GYS 2025 was its collective reach. Simultaneous summits were held across 17 different SM malls, making it one of the largest youth movements in the country.
Each of the 17 provincial summit locations was deliberately anchored on one of the 17 United Nations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). This ensured every global goal received equal importance and provided a holistic platform for showcasing innovative and actionable solutions from local communities. These provincial legs gave young people in each area the chance to contribute to projects directly aligned with the respective SDGs.
